Demographics

Olmos Park has a population of 2,115 with a median age of 40.3. Here is the racial and ethnic breakdown of the population:

Income & Economy

The median household income in Olmos Park is $176,500, which is 119.0% above the national median of $80,610. The per capita income is $117,293. The poverty rate is 4.1%.

Education

In Olmos Park, 99.4% of residents age 25+ have a high school diploma or higher, and 77.0% hold a bachelor's degree or higher (41.2% with a graduate or professional degree).

Housing

The median home value in Olmos Park is $896,300, above the national median of $303,400. The median monthly rent is $1,171. The homeownership rate is 84.0%.
